Howard Park Sauvignon Blanc 2025

Share

Thrillingly herbaceous, vibrant and alive. It’s the kind of energy that we associate with the grape delivered on a super bright zesty acidity that just keeps on going. Exuberant grassy, herbal aromas in gooseberry, green melon, grapefruit, dill and sage. Assured with an equally lively showing of herbs, grasses and citrus on the palate with strong lemon pithy features and pea shoot. A chalky texture builds, the perfect partner for bringing fruit and acidity together. A classic style Sauvignon for those who love a kick of herbals, grass and citrus intensity.

Jeni Port
Wine critic at Winepilot

Jeni Port is one of Australia’s top wine communicators. Based in Melbourne, Jeni created the first wine column in the (then) Sun News-Pictorial before moving over to The Age and becoming that paper’s longest-serving wine writer. Over the years she has written for most Australian wine magazines and these days calls WinePilot home. She is also a Tasting Panel member on the Halliday Wine Companion. She was named Wine Communicator of the Year and Legend of the Melbourne Food and Wine Festival in 2014 and in 2018 Legend of the Vine. She is a founding board member of Australian Women In Wine and is the co-deputy chair of Australia’s Wine List of the Year Awards and China’s Wine List of the Year Awards.
